LCD TFT Configuration d'un timer

f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 9 janv. 2018 à 05:57 - Dernière réponse : f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ention
- 13 janv. 2018 à 23:01
Bonjour. j'ai besoin de votre aide pour le projets d'une table de tire pour des feux d'artifices.
J'aimerai me faire une sorte de timer qui me dit dans combien de temps tirer telle ligne.



J'aimerai également pouvoir paramétrer tout ça, en aient une interface me permettant de faire cela.
Avec tout simplement une liste, avec mes 99 lignes, ou on vas tout simplement définir à combien de seconde de la précédente ligne, il faudra tirer.

Matériel:
-Arduino Uno
-TFT LCD 240x320 Tactile Multi points
-Carte SD TF 1GB

Je soumets la possibilité que le matériel ne soit pas adapté. (écran pas assez grand ou trop basse résolution)

Je vous donne des "schémas" (merci paint) pour que vous compreniez mieux.
Admirez bien sur se magnifique shield que j'ai reproduis moi même ;)

Page de démarrage:



On a donc ici:
-Un bouton pour lancer le feu
-Un bouton pour Paramétrer la séquence de tire
-Un bouton pour tout supprimer

Page du timer:



On aurai donc plusieurs choses affiché sur la page.
-Le temps global du feu d'artifice (continue même si l'on mets en pause)
-Le numéro de la lige qui est apprêté à être tiré
-Le décompte en 3, puis "feu !"
-Le nom, le numéro puis le temps avant le décompte de la prochaine ligne
-Un bouton STOP qui permets de tout annuler et de revenir à la page principale
-Un bouton Pause qui arrête la séquence entière sauf le timer en haut à gauche
-Un bouton Play, permettent tout simplement de tout remettre en route
-Un bouton suivant permettant de passer directement à la ligne suivante

La page de configuration de la séquence:



Ici ça deviens un peu plus chargé :p


On aura pas mal d'éléments.
Pour commencer, une liste déroulante allant jusqu'à 99 (c'est le nombre de ligne que je possède sur ma table de tire)
Pour chaque ligne on aurai donc une case permettant de modifier le nom de la ligne, et une deuxième permettant de modifier le temps avant la prochaine ligne.
Bien évidemment un petit slider pour dérouler dans cet immense menu comportant 99 lignes.

La page pour modifier le nom:




La page pour modifier le temps:


Pour la page modifiant le temps, on aurai 2 boutons permettant de passer au réglage de la suivante ou de la précédente.

Voilà j'ai été très bref.. j'espère que quelqu'un aura bon cœur et pourra m'aider pour cela. (je possède aucune compétence là dedans, je cherche quelqu'un qui serais donc capable de me faire le travail à 90%)
Afficher la suite 

10 réponses

Répondre au sujet
f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 9 janv. 2018 à 22:51
0
Utile
2
personne?
NHenry 14035 Messages postés vendredi 14 mars 2003Date d'inscriptionModérateurStatut 13 janvier 2018 Dernière intervention - 9 janv. 2018 à 23:05
Nous ne feront pas votre exercice à votre place.
Merci de décrire précisément votre problème et en postant le code déjà réalisé.

Cliquez ici pour des conseils d'écriture des messages et ici concernant les devoirs scolaires ou PFE.

Pour poster votre code, merci de penser à la coloration syntaxique.
f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 9 janv. 2018 à 23:22
Je demande pas de faire mon travail à ma place.. Je suis très mauvais en programmation en C...Et pour l'instant je n'es aucun code.
Commenter la réponse de fareohh
f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 11 janv. 2018 à 11:48
0
Utile
6
Du coup, personne pour m'aider ? .. :(
f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 13 janv. 2018 à 00:30
Yep c'est ça. Un timer paramétrable. En espérant pouvoir sauvegarder des valeurs dans la micro SD du shield LCD TFT
NHenry 14035 Messages postés vendredi 14 mars 2003Date d'inscriptionModérateurStatut 13 janvier 2018 Dernière intervention - 13 janv. 2018 à 11:32
Commence déjà par faire un timer à durée fixe (il devrait y avoir des exemples sur Internet).
Ensuite, regardes comment enregistrer dans la micro SD.
Et seulement après, rends le tout paramétrable.
f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 13 janv. 2018 à 22:45
Je ne sais absolument pas comment faire :(
NHenry 14035 Messages postés vendredi 14 mars 2003Date d'inscriptionModérateurStatut 13 janvier 2018 Dernière intervention - 13 janv. 2018 à 22:52
En cherchant "arduino timer" sur un moteur de recherche, tu ne trouve rien ?
fareohh 9 Messages postés samedi 9 septembre 2017Date d'inscription 13 janvier 2018 Dernière intervention - 13 janv. 2018 à 23:01
Je vais voir ce que ça donne .. mais je sais pas si je vais trouver pour afficher ça sur un LCD
Commenter la réponse de fareohh